AustralianSuper's Q3 2023 Portfolio in Review

As of Q3 2023, AustralianSuper held 279 positions worth $15.4B, down 2.1% from $15.8B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 39% of the portfolio.

AustralianSuper's Q3 2023 filing shows 16 new, 105 increased, 76 reduced and 44 closed positions. Its largest new stake was HEICO Corp Class A: 849,993 shares worth $110M. The largest sale was Berkshire Hathaway Class B, an estimated $210M.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 21% of assets, up from 19%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Financials.
